Job Description

Roles & Responsibilities

What you will do:

  • Guide project planning, scheduling, monitoring, and reporting activities for Red Hat's services projects with minimal direction
  • Handle project requirements, scope, and change management issues; ensure adherence to legally binding requirements
  • Facilitate the development of recommended project control solutions for planning, scheduling, and tracking projects through an integration of various project management tools
  • Work with the management on project proposals, bids, contracts, estimates, and schedules; contribute to the project estimation process
  • Plan, schedule, monitor, and report on activities related to the project, including subcontractor monitoring
  • Establish appropriate metrics for measuring key project criteria; develop project control and reporting procedures and manage changes in operational plans
  • Participate in status review meetings with project team members and customers
  • Ensure a timely submission of weekly timesheets and timecards
  • Integrate and use specific industry and technical delivery methodologies like project management methodologies based on
  • Project Management Institute (PMI and PMP) methodologies, Red Hat's services project management methodology, systems and software development, and product development
  • Assist in training the project team on the application of appropriate procedures and processes; coach and advise the team associates on how to accomplish project goals, meet established schedules, and resolve technical or operational issues

Desired Candidate Profile

What you will bring:

  • Highly motivated with solid 2-3 years of experience in a project management role managing IT-based projects
  • Record of successfully managing highly complex projects and multicultural or multidisciplinary teams
  • Experience with cloud technologies, middleware, and open source is an advantage
  • Experience establishing and contributing to process improvements
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ills, as well as interpersonal, leadership, and analytical skills and business judgment
  • Ability to work effectively across a diverse management team and a broad spectrum of internal partners on your own
  • Ability to work in a fast-paced environment while maintaining a high attention to detail
  • Good balance of business and technical experience
  • Ability to communicate the project management value proposition
  • Excellent communication skills in English
  • PMI and PMP certifications or the Master of Science in Project Management (MSPM) degree, or other certifications of an equivalent level are a plus
